A time-bound hierarchical key assignment scheme is a method to assign time-dependent encryption keys to a set of classes in a partially ordered hierarchy, in such a way that each class can compute the keys of all classes lower down in the hierarchy, according to temporal constraints.  相似文献

Socio-demographic and medical information about internally displaced persons in all parts of the world is lacking. One area where many of these persons reside is the Democratic Republic of Congo. A cross-sectional survey was used to assess the differences, if any, between elderly and non-elderly internally displaced parents in Cibombo Cimuangi, a resettlement community in the Eastern Kasai province. The survey was undertaken in 2005. Adults members from these households provided data on the experience of disease episodes over a six-month period and demographic information. Elderly internally displaced parents (older than 60 years) and non-elderly displaced parents were compared in number of illnesses (e.g., fever, weight loss) and selected demographic variables. These groups are similar in terms of experience of disease, but significantly different in terms of level of spouse's education and concentration of adult children in the household. Adjusting for these two demographic variables did not change the experience of illness for either type of parents. We discussed reasons for the absence of differences in disease incidence between the two groups and several factors that will impact internally displaced persons in Africa in the future.  相似文献

Cleaning before coating — the last step of the manufacturing process Before coating the surface of the component which shall be coated is cleaned. Several machines and chemicals can be used. After the cleaning the surface must be ready for coating. The influence of the machining parameters on the surface of a component is shown. The effectiveness of the cleaning processes prior to coating is discussed, and put in context to the whole manufacturing process. A classification of the manufacturing process should not be based on the different locations where it takes place. All the machining steps which influence the properties and the coat ability of the metal surface should be considered as connected. All these treatment steps are ideally tuned in a way that the surface can be coated flawlessly.  相似文献

Thin sheet anode and cathode materials made in composite structures constitute some of the most important components of a Li-ion battery. These materials are currently cut by punching technology, which shows degrading behaviour as the tool wears out. A viable option for Li-ion battery electrode manufacturing is the use of remote laser cutting. However, the operation requires fulfilling both productivity and quality aspects to substitute the conventional production method. One of the most critical aspects in quality is the clearance width, which is defined as the extent of the exposed middle layer of the sandwich at the laser cut kerf. This work investigates the quality aspects of laser cutting of Li-ion electrodes when a green fibre laser source (λ?=?532 nm, τ?=?1 ns) is used rather than the more traditional infrared (IR) fibre laser source (λ?=?1,064 nm, τ?=?250 ns). The processing conditions were investigated to reveal the technological feasibility zones. Clearance width was studied within the technological feasibility zones for all the material-laser combinations. Results showed that high productivity criterion is met by the IR system, since cutting speed could reach 30 m/min with 54 W average laser power on both anode and cathode. On the other hand, the green laser provided clearance width below 20 μm. In the best case, the clearance on anode could be eliminated with the green laser system. Although the maximum cutting speed was 4.5 m/min, upscaling of green laser power can provide required productivity.  相似文献

Carbon foams are non-toxic, highly porous, light materials which demonstrate a wide range of properties. That fact allows carbon foams to be applied in many areas of life, ranging from electronics industry, through machinery, car and construction industry, to environmental protection. The properties of carbon foams are closely connected with their density, and its value is especially influenced by their internal structure, i.e. mainly size and number of pores, pore wall thickness and structural order of solid matrix. That is why it is possible to design the properties of carbon foams by controlling their growth. The main control factors are selecting the suitable raw material, the process parameters (temperature and pressure) and the suitable production method. Additionally, the properties of carbon foams may be modified by doping them with carbon or mineral fillers. The second method is the enrichment of carbon matrix with heteroatoms, mainly of boron and nitrogen. This paper presents the review of the possibilities of tailoring the structure and properties of carbon foams, based on the current level of knowledge available in the literature.  相似文献
